The global submersible dewatering pumps market is expected to grow at a CAGR of 4.5% during the forecast period, to reach USD 1.6 billion by 2030. The mining and construction segment is expected to be the fastest-growing segment in the global submersible dewatering pumps market, with a CAGR of 5.2% from 2021 to 2030. The manufacturing segment is expected to be the second-fastest-growing segment in the global submersible dewatering pumps market, with a CAGR of 4.8% from 2021 to 2030. The North American region accounted for over one-third share of the total revenue generated by this industry in 2017 and is projected to maintain its dominance throughout the forecast period as well due to high demand for water treatment equipment in this region owing mainly due increased industrialization and urbanization rates coupled with growing population levels which are driving up demand for water treatment equipment such as submersible dewatering pumps across various industries such as mining and construction, manufacturing, industrial, municipal among others.

Some Of The Growth Factors Of This Market:

  1. The increasing demand for water in the world is driving the growth of the submersible dewatering pumps market.
  2. The need to reduce energy consumption and costs is also driving the growth of this market.
  3. The increasing population and urbanization are also driving this market's growth as more people are moving into cities, which leads to an increase in water demand and wastewater production, which requires more submersible dewatering pumps to be installed for sewage treatment plants.
  4. Increasing awareness about environmental protection is also a factor that drives this market's growth as it reduces pollution levels by reducing wastewater discharge into rivers or oceans, thereby reducing their contamination levels and improving their quality for human use or consumption purposes such as fishing or swimming activities.
  5. Increasing government regulations on water usage are also a factor that drives this market's growth as they require companies to install submersible dewatering pumps at their facilities so that they can comply with these regulations.

A submersible dewatering pump is a type of water pump that can be submerged in water to remove the water from an area. This type of pump is often used to remove water from a flooded area or for cleaning purposes.
